The Benefits Of Procurement Process Automation

In today’s fast-paced business world, organizations are constantly looking for ways to streamline processes, cut costs, and increase efficiency. One area that can greatly benefit from automation is the procurement process. By automating procurement processes, organizations can speed up the purchasing process, reduce errors, improve visibility, and ultimately, save time and money.

procurement process automation involves using technology such as software and artificial intelligence to streamline and automate various tasks involved in the procurement process, including supplier management, sourcing, purchasing, and payment. This can help to eliminate manual tasks, reduce paper-based processes, and improve data accuracy.

One of the main benefits of procurement process automation is the ability to speed up the purchasing process. By automating tasks such as vendor selection, price comparison, and order processing, organizations can significantly reduce the time it takes to complete a purchase. This is especially beneficial in industries where time is of the essence, such as manufacturing or retail.

Another advantage of automation is the reduction of errors. Manual procurement processes are prone to human error, which can lead to delays, compliance issues, and increased costs. By automating tasks such as data entry, approval workflows, and supplier onboarding, organizations can greatly reduce the risk of errors and ensure that all procurement activities are completed accurately and efficiently.

Automation also improves visibility into the procurement process. By using procurement software, organizations can track and monitor all procurement activities in real time, from purchase orders to payments. This allows for better oversight and control over spending, as well as the ability to identify any bottlenecks or inefficiencies in the process.

Furthermore, procurement process automation can lead to cost savings. By streamlining processes and reducing errors, organizations can save money on labor costs, reduce maverick spending, and negotiate better deals with suppliers. In addition, automation can help to identify opportunities for process improvement and optimization, further driving cost savings in the long run.

In addition to these benefits, procurement process automation can also improve collaboration between departments and external stakeholders. By automating tasks such as supplier communication, contract management, and invoice processing, organizations can streamline workflows and improve communication, resulting in better relationships with suppliers and more efficient procurement processes.
